When it comes to backpacking food, two key products stand out: Greenbelly Backpacking Meals and Backpacker's Pantry Lasagna. Both offer unique benefits, but which one is right for you? In this comparison, we'll delve into the categories of taste, convenience, nutrition, texture, flavor variety, and satisfaction to help you decide.

Taste is a crucial factor in backpacking food, as it can greatly impact your overall experience. A product with good taste can make mealtime more enjoyable, while a product with poor taste can be a disappointment. Greenbelly Backpacking Meals have a taste rating of 4.1/5, with buyers praising their flavor and lack of excessive sweetness or saltiness. In contrast, Backpacker's Pantry Lasagna has a taste rating of 3.7/5, with some buyers finding it delicious, but others experiencing a less desirable taste. Based on this, Greenbelly takes the lead in taste.

Convenience is vital for backpackers, as it can save time and effort on the trail. A convenient product should be easy to prepare, lightweight, and compact. Backpacker's Pantry Lasagna excels in convenience, with a rating of 4.9/5, due to its ease of preparation and portability. Greenbelly Backpacking Meals also have a high convenience rating of 4.1/5, but fall short of Backpacker's Pantry in this category. Therefore, Backpacker's Pantry is the winner in convenience.

Nutrition is a critical aspect of backpacking food, as it provides the energy and sustenance needed for long hikes. A product with high nutritional value can help backpackers perform at their best. Greenbelly Backpacking Meals have a nutrition rating of 4.6/5, with buyers praising their high calorie and protein content. Backpacker's Pantry Lasagna has a nutrition rating of 3.4/5, with some buyers finding it filling, but others questioning its nutritional value. Based on this, Greenbelly is the clear winner in nutrition.

Texture can be a make-or-break factor for some backpackers, as an unpleasant texture can be a significant drawback. Greenbelly Backpacking Meals have a texture rating of 3/5, with some buyers finding them dense, but others enjoying their chewy texture. Backpacker's Pantry Lasagna has a texture rating of 2.7/5, with many buyers complaining about its mushy texture. Therefore, Greenbelly takes the lead in texture.

Conclusion & Final Verdict:

In conclusion, Greenbelly Backpacking Meals and Backpacker's Pantry Lasagna cater to different needs and preferences. If you prioritize ultralight backpacking and high nutrition, Greenbelly is the better choice. However, if you prefer a delicious, easy-to-prepare meal with a variety of flavors, Backpacker's Pantry Lasagna is the way to go. Ultimately, the decision comes down to your individual needs and what matters most to you on the trail.
